Joern Rennecke wrote:
> > > Jan Hubicka wrote:
> > OK, so to speak loud - where is the proper place to convert
> > a/b/c to a/(b*c) at tree level. fold-const or some other?
>
> Only if b and c are constants, the operations are floating point, and
> b can be multiplied with c without loss of precision or overflow.
> Or if b and/or c is a power of two, and b can be multiplied with c without
> overflow.
Joern is right, Jan. One can argue about the loss of precision (under
unsafe math optimisations), but not the overflow. I overlooked that
issue in my reply to you. Because overflow can only be determined at
compile time with constants, this conversion cannot be right for
variables.
